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Beckn-gemini Bot : complete end to end prosumer flow using prompts #109

Open
10 tasks done
emmayank opened this issue Oct 7, 2024 · 1 comment
Open
10 tasks done
Assignees
Labels
beckn transaction AI beckn transaction AI enhancement New feature or request

Comments

@emmayank
Copy link

emmayank commented Oct 7, 2024

Description

Develop and complete the end-to-end prosumer flow for P2P Energy Trading using the Beckn-Gemini Bot. The flow begins by detecting the prosumer flow and ends with confirming the update of the energy catalogue. This will involve prompting the prosumer for the daily available energy units, calling the update catalogue function, and confirming the update.

Goals

  • Detect the prosumer flow based on user interaction with the bot.
  • Prompt the prosumer to provide the number of energy units available daily for sale.
  • Call the update-catalogue endpoint or function to update the energy units available in the catalogue.
  • Provide a confirmation prompt before updating the catalogue.
  • Confirm the successful update of the energy catalogue.

Expected Outcome

  • A fully functional end-to-end prosumer flow for P2P Energy Trading using the Beckn-Gemini Bot, allowing prosumers to update their available energy units in the catalogue.
  • Seamless interaction for the prosumer, guiding them through the process of updating the catalogue using prompts.
  • Accurate updates to the energy catalogue based on the prosumer's input.

Acceptance Criteria

  • The prosumer flow is detected and initiated by the bot.
  • The prosumer is prompted to provide the number of daily available energy units.
  • The update-catalogue endpoint or function is successfully called, updating the available energy units.
  • A confirmation prompt is shown to the prosumer before updating the catalogue.
  • The update is successfully confirmed, and the energy catalogue is updated accordingly.

Mockups / Wireframes

NA

Product Name

Beckn-Gemini

Domain

TBD

Tech Skills Needed

  • JavaScript/TypeScript
  • API Integration (Update Catalogue)
  • Bot Interaction Flows
  • Beckn Protocol Understanding

Complexity

Medium

Category

Prosumer Flow Development

Sub Category

End-to-End Flow

Project View

Beckn-Gemini P2P Energy Trading

Project Name

Beckn-Gemini

@shreyvishal shreyvishal added the enhancement New feature or request label Oct 8, 2024
@shreyvishal
Copy link
Collaborator

Current Status: Development is done and also tested and demoed in the event
Proof Of Completion: Code Base

@emmayank emmayank added the beckn transaction AI beckn transaction AI label Oct 15,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
beckn transaction AI beckn transaction AI en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ants